Plant for cold extraction of puree or juice from food of vegetable origin
A plant (1) for cold extraction of puree, or juice, from a food product of vegetable origin, or animal includes a treating machine, for example a softening machine (20) downstream of which a machine is provided for extracting (30) in which it is obtained the extraction of juice, or puree, from a food product of vegetable origin. Upstream of the treating machine (20) a division machine is provided (40, 40) in which a division means is arranged to divide the starting food product of vegetable origin into parts of predetermined size. More in detail, in case of fresh vegetables, i.e. preserved at a temperature set between about 2 and 4 C., a division means is provided (40) arranged to provide the division of the vegetable product (100) into parts (105) of size set between 50 mm and 130 mm, advantageously, set between 80 mm and 110 mm, for example about 100 mm, which is fed to the above described treating machine (20). Instead, in case of frozen food product of vegetable origin, the division means (40) is arranged to provide the division of the frozen product (102) into parts (103) of size substantially equivalent to the single pieces contained in the block, or cake, (102).
Canola Based Tofu Product and Method
The preparation of a tofu-like product from canola meal is taught, comprising placing ground canola meal in an aqueous solution to form an aqueous ground canola meal, separating insoluble materials from liquids of the aqueous ground canola meal to isolate a canola milk, heating the canola milk to induce protein unfolding, cooling the canola milk to allow coagulation, adding a coagulant to the canola milk to induce coagulation and removing liquid from the curd to produce a soft solid product.
USE OF PROBIOTICS TO INCREASE MALE FERTILITY
The present invention relates to the use of Lactobacillus rhamnosus in combination with Bifidobacterium longum to manufacture a formulation to increase male fertility in a subject. In particular, said strains are the strains Lactobacillus rhamnosus CECT 8361 and Bifidobacterium longum CECT 7347. Additionally, the formulation comprising the said strains Lactobacillus rhamnosus CECT 8361 and Bifidobacterium longum CECT 7347 is also described.

YOGURT PRODUCT FROM HIGH STARCH FRUITS
The present invention relates to a method for making and the composition of a non-dairy yogurt made from green banana flour, without the use of milk or soy products. The non-dairy yogurt has improved taste, texture and sensory characteristics compared to commercial non-dairy yogurts currently on the market.

METHOD FOR PRODUCING A FOOD PREPARATION BASED ON FRUIT AND/OR VEGETABLES
The invention relates to a method for producing a viscous food preparation from a natural fruit and/or vegetable powder. The method comprises a step (E4) of adding a quantity of water to said natural fruit and/or vegetable powder in order to produce a natural viscous fruit and/or vegetable food preparation, a step (E5) of pasteurising the natural viscous fruit and/or vegetable food preparation thus produced, and a step (E6) of packaging the pasteurised viscous food preparation in a sealed food container.
PROCESSED CITRUS FRUIT ITEM HAVING REDUCED BITTERNESS
Provided is a processed citrus fruit item in which the super surface layer of the peel of a citrus fruit is removed at a thickness at which the oil sacs in the peel are not destroyed, whereby the processed citrus fruit item has reduced bitterness while containing a wealth of flavor components.
